Residential Properties Ltd. recently completed the sale of 47 South Meadow Lane in Barrington for $1,315,000. RPL was proud to represent both sides of the transaction, with Kerri Payne serving as the listing agent and Rich Epstein as the buyer’s agent. Nestled at the end of a scenic lane in desirable Rumstick Neck, this spacious home is set on five acres of waterfront property with direct access to Smith’s Cove. Offering over 4,000 square feet of living space, the home features an open floor plan with modern flare and unlimited potential. Several sunrooms, decks, and bright walls of windows provide the opportunity to sit back and enjoy breathtaking sunrises over the bay each morning.
